Not the type to brag....new Sanger V-215
 
1 Attachment(s)
Finally; after weeks of waiting, we took delivery of our georgous boat on saturday, and got to take it easy on sunday breaking her in! Tower and racks are great....new design from skylon with built in racks. After being out of the wakeboard scene for years it was insane to see how clean the wake on this thing is with no ballast and just a couple people on board. Loaded it threw a pretty clean and rampy wake which im excited about. First boat ever purchased and I couldnt be happier. Sanger really does a killer job on the finish of the boat, and integrating everything you need without a bunch of extra garbage that will just break down the road. Stoked isnt a strong enough word.
